'Barclay of Ury and Other Poems' is a poignant collection by John Greenleaf Whittier, one of America's foremost poets of the 19th century. The title poem, 'Barclay of Ury,' tells the inspiring true story of Robert Barclay, a Quaker who defied societal norms to advocate for the rights of the oppressed. Whittier's lyrical themes center on justice, faith, and the human spirit, often inspired by his fervent abolitionist sentiments.The poems are steeped in Whittier's deep appreciation for nature, spirituality, and the moral dilemmas of his time. The collection captures the essence of a nation grappling with profound changes, as Whittier’s verses resonate with empathy and passionate conviction. His mastery of rhythm and imagery invites readers into a reflective engagement with liberty and righteousness. Overall, this volume is a stirring tribute to both social conscience and poetic artistry, showcasing Whittier’s enduring legacy in American literature.
